There was some speculation DeSantis and Scott are beefing because they're both eyeing to run in 2024.
There was a story yesterday about the friction between their teams, largely because of the transition. DeSantis was trying to begin setting up shop but because Scott's recount was taking longer he wasn't giving any time or space for the transition. Scott also decided he was going to throw himself an inaugural ball, and held it the same day and time as DeSantis'. And he threw a party in the governor's mansion after DeSantis and his family moved in.

Scott just seems like a petty asshole. Rubio doesn't like him either.
